返回首页
立即注册 登录

Code4App-iOS开发-iOS 开源代码库-iOS代码实例搜索-iOS特效示例-iOS代码例子下载-Code4App.com

结果: 找到 “flat design” 相关内容 74 个

MVVM设计模式

pro648上传时间:2019-12-11 21:26
### MVVM设计模式 Model-View-ViewModel(简称MVVM)是一种结构设计模式(structural design pattern),将对象分成三个不同的组: !(https://raw.githubusercontent.com/wiki/pro648/tips/images/MVVMUML.png) 1. Models:持有用户数据。通常为 struct 或 class。 2. Views:在屏幕上显示视觉元素和控件。通常为`UIView`的子类。 3. View models:将模型转换为可在视图上直接显示的值。为了方便传递时进行引用,通常为 class。 详细介绍查看下面文章: 源码地址:

UI库、iOS组件和动画Carousel

alexmikhnev上传时间:2019-6-3 16:19
https://github.com/Ramotion/circular-carousel/raw/master/header.pnghttps://github.com/Ramotion/circular-carousel/raw/master/Screenshots/ios_circular_carousel.gif CAROUSEL List a collection of items in a horizontally scrolling view. A scaling factor controls the size of the items relative to the center. We specialize in the designing and coding of custom UI for Mobile Apps and Websites.https://github.com/ramotion/gliding-collection/raw/master/contact_our_team@2x.png Stay tuned for the latest updates:https://camo.githubusercontent.com/523460121c7e4479e72aea2ebb906cdad4ac9cf6/68747470733a2f2f692 ...

自定义UITextView,xib设置placeHolder,最大输入数

jikun711上传时间:2019-5-6 14:27
IBInspectable:使控件属性可xib设置IB_DESIGNABLE:xib设置属性后可实时预览1、JKTextView自定义UITextView,可直接xib设置placeHolder,boarderColor,最大输入数右下角显示 下载地址:https://github.com/karson711/IBInspectableControls 如果感兴趣麻烦点个star |15

一键合成APP引导页,包含不同状态下的引导页操作方式,...

米可-mico上传时间:2018-11-14 11:26
# (https://github.com/lztbwlkj/MSLaunchView.git) ### 一键合成APP引导页,包含不同状态下的引导页操作方式,同时支持动态图片引导页和静态图片引导页,支持按钮跳过按钮,立即体验按钮完全自定义,省掉冗余的代码,集成性高,使用方便; --- #### 声明:部分图片来源于网络,如有涉及版权会马上删除,敬请谅解; ### 效果图展示: #### APP静态图片引导页(上) | APP动态图片引导页(下) 手动进入体验 自动进入体验 手动进入体验 自动进入体验 #### 使用方式(支持代码创建和StoryBoard创建项目): ##### 图片数组(gif自动识别): ###### 使用代码创建的项目,无进入立即按钮: ```objc MSLaunchView *launchView = ]; ``` ###### ...

支持storyboard的渐变视图&动画库

CatchZeng上传时间:2018-11-2 11:41
# GradientMaster (https://img.shields.io/cocoapods/v/GradientMaster.svg?style=flat)](https://cocoapods.org/pods/GradientMaster) (https://img.shields.io/cocoapods/l/GradientMaster.svg?style=flat)](https://cocoapods.org/pods/GradientMaster) (https://img.shields.io/cocoapods/p/GradientMaster.svg?style=flat)](https://cocoapods.org/pods/GradientMaster) A IBDesignable UIView class with a gradient rendered and customizable in the storyboard (effect, direction,...) and support gradient animation. ## Usage ### IBDesignable !(https://github.com/CatchZeng/GradientMaster/blob/master/IBDesignable.gif? ...

Card Slider

alexmikhnev上传时间:2018-10-29 17:14
https://github.com/Ramotion/cardslider/raw/master/header.pnghttps://github.com/Ramotion/cardslider/raw/master/iOS_Card_Slider.gif Card Sliderhttps://camo.githubusercontent.com/fd2a6eec7830b78e9e23c230e6419c7a5ceb51b8/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f547769747465722d4052616d6f74696f6e2d626c75652e7376673f7374796c653d666c6174 https://camo.githubusercontent.com/abbdd7bf97ae7919db5962b255f40aded5189c4f/68747470733a2f2f696d672e736869656c64732e696f2f62616467652f446f6e6174652d50617950616c2d626c75652e737667AboutThis project is maintained by Ramotion, Inc. We specialize in th ...

版本更新 NNNavigationBar无侵入平滑过渡

gunavy2009上传时间:2018-8-27 11:33
项目地址 (https://github.com/amisare/NNNavigationBar) (https://img.shields.io/github/release/amisare/NNNavigationBar.svg)](https://github.com/amisare/NNNavigationBar/releases) (https://img.shields.io/cocoapods/v/NNNavigationBar.svg)](https://cocoapods.org/pods/NNNavigationBar) (https://img.shields.io/cocoapods/p/NNNavigationBar.svg)](https://cocoapods.org/pods/NNNavigationBar) (https://img.shields.io/github/license/amisare/NNNavigationBar.svg)](https://github.com/amisare/NNNavigationBar/blob/master/LICENSE) 本库用于实现UINavigationBar背景渐变过渡动画。 ## 效果 !(https://raw.githubuserco ...

一款漂亮,强大的 iOS 日历组件

liujh上传时间:2018-3-7 10:48
|15 完全可定制的iOS日历库,与Objective-C和Swift兼容 CocoaPods: For iOS8+: https://assets-cdn.github.com/images/icons/emoji/unicode/1f44d.png use_frameworks!target '' do pod 'FSCalendar'end For iOS7+: target '' do pod 'FSCalendar'end NSCalendarExtension is required to get iOS7 compatibility.Carthage: For iOS8+ github "WenchaoD/FSCalendar" Manually: Drag all files under FSCalendar folder into your project. https://assets-cdn.github.com/images/icons/emoji/unicode/1f44d.png Alternatively to give it a test run, simply press command+u in Example-Objc or Example-Swift and launch the UITest Ta ...

轻量级 全屏图片/视频浏览器 Swift 4 MVVM

SchweinFliege上传时间:2018-3-2 11:28
### Github: https://github.com/pigfly/A_J_Full_Screen_Image_Browser # A-J-Full-Screen-Image-Browser !(https://img.shields.io/travis/USER/REPO.svg) !(https://img.shields.io/badge/code-%E2%98%85%E2%98%85%E2%98%85%E2%98%85%E2%98%85-brightgreen.svg) !(https://img.shields.io/badge/Swift-%3E%3D%203.1-orange.svg) !(https://img.shields.io/npm/l/express.svg) A-J-Full-Screen-Image-Browser is an drop-in solution for full screen image and video browser ## Features - No Dependency, 100% iOS Native - Support both iPad and iPhone family - Support image resizing on different screen orientation - Im ...

高仿Elk - 旅行货币转换器

wx_yEZ6867x上传时间:2017-8-19 15:15
## ShiftLibra介绍 模仿对象 Elk - 旅行货币转换器 -- Apple Design Awards 获奖作品 原作地址 : https://itunes.apple.com/us/app/elk-travel-currency-converter/id1189748820?mt=8 #### 目前Pod管理的第三方插件 ``` pod 'SnapKit', '~> 3.0.0' pod 'AFNetworking' pod 'YYModel' pod 'pop' pod 'FMDB' pod 'FoldingCell', '~> 2.0.3' pod 'TPKeyboardAvoiding' ``` ## 效果图 !(https://ws1.sinaimg.cn/large/006tNc79ly1fip1cjre0gj308w0fsmyo.jpg) !(https://ws2.sinaimg.cn/large/006tNc79ly1fip1cjkx4fj308w0fs0ux.jpg) !(https://ws3.sinaimg.cn/large/006tNc79ly1fip1cj5n3cj308w0fs40e.jpg) ...

基于FlatList的下拉、上拉刷新组件

huanxsd上传时间:2017-8-16 14:17
# react-native-refresh-list-view (https://github.com/huanxsd/react-native-refresh-list-view) https://github.com/huanxsd/react-native-refresh-list-view (http://www.jianshu.com/p/2659b48ea8a6) 初学react native,看到github上现有的相关控件实现都较为复杂,又不太符合自己心中想要的样子。于是自己做了一个简单的列表下拉、上拉刷新控件。列表使用的是FlatList。 控件的实现非常简单,代码一共100多行,方便各位根据自己的需求随意修改。如果有bug或建议,欢迎提issue。 ## 截图 ### 下拉刷新 !(http://upload-images.jianshu.io/upload_images/5685774-b57b9afc79b10663.png?imageMogr2/auto-orient/strip%7CimageView2/2/w/ ...

SwipeMenuViewController

yysskk上传时间:2017-8-15 13:18
# SwipeMenuViewController (https://img.shields.io/badge/Cocoapods-compatible-brightgreen.svg)](https://img.shields.io/badge/Cocoapods-compatible-brightgreen.svg) (https://img.shields.io/badge/Carthage-Compatible-brightgreen.svg?style=flat)](https://github.com/Carthage/Carthage) !(https://img.shields.io/badge/pod-v1.0.0-red.svg) ## Overview This is swipable menu framework including `SwipeMenuView` and `SwipeMenuViewController`. It is designed to resembling simple UIKit interface. (https://github.com/yysskk/SwipeMenuViewController) 请按你喜欢当明星 ## Demo Here are some style demos and codes ...

可折叠视图

qingge545上传时间:2017-4-25 16:14
(https://raw.githubusercontent.com/Ramotion/folding-cell/master/header.png)](https://business.ramotion.com?utm_source=gthb&utm_medium=special&utm_campaign=foolding-cell-logo) # FoldingCell (https://img.shields.io/cocoapods/p/FoldingCell.svg)](https://cocoapods.org/pods/FoldingCell) (https://img.shields.io/cocoapods/v/FoldingCell.svg)](http://cocoapods.org/pods/FoldingCell) (https://img.shields.io/cocoapods/metrics/doc-percent/FoldingCell.svg)](https://cdn.rawgit.com/Ramotion/folding-cell/master/docs/index.html) (https://img.shields.io/badge/Carthage-compatible-4BC51D.svg?style=flat)](https://g ...

启动动画广告支持gif动画,网络图片,本地图片

_Bison上传时间:2017-3-27 13:15
# LBLaunchImageAd 效果图如下: !(https://github.com/AllLuckly/LBLaunchImageAd/blob/master/Untitled.gif?raw=true) 本框架依赖`SDWebImage` 导入`LBLaunchImageAd` 在`AppDelegate.m`的`didFinishLaunchingWithOptions`方法中复制如下代码即可 ## 如果需要网络请求得到URL的例子如下 ``` //初始化一个adView LBLaunchImageAdView * adView = init]; //举个例子; NSString *imgURL = nil; for (NSDictionary *dic in arr) { imgURL = ] ; } //关键地方 if (imgURL) { adView.getLBlaunchImageAdViewType(LogoAdType); adView.imgUrl = i ...

ZFDropDown - 简单大气的下拉列表框

Zirkfied_ZF上传时间:2017-1-17 16:44
# ZFDropDown A drop down for iOS. Designed by Kevin Hirsch. Written in OC by Zirkfied. It can also create your own custom style. 原作者Kevin Hirsch用Swift写的一个简单大气的下拉列表框,本人根据原样式写了一个OC版本,支持自定义样式。喜欢的欢迎star一个,有任何建议或问题可以加QQ群交流:451169423 ####Swift : https://github.com/AssistoLab/DropDown !(https://github.com/Zirkfied/Library/blob/master/DropDown1.gif) !(https://github.com/Zirkfied/Library/raw/master/DropDown2.gif) !(https://github.com/Zirkfied/Library/raw/master/DropDown3.gif) ###用法: 第一步(step 1) 将项目里ZFDropDo ...

STLoadingGroup

Torr上传时间:2017-1-17 10:16
# STLoadingGroup A Group of Loading Animations. ## ScreenShot !(https://github.com/saitjr/STLoadingGroup/raw/master/resources/loading.gif) ## Usage ```swift let loadingGroup = let loadingGroup = STLoadingGroup(side: side, style: style) loadingGroup.show(inView: view) loadingGroup.startLoading() // stop: loadnigGroup.stopLoading() ``` #### Custom If you want to add your own loading: ​ 1\.Comfirm `STLoadingable` and `STLoadingConfigable` protocol and implement required functions (there is a `isLoading` property left) ```swift protocol STLoadingable { var isLoading: Bool { ...

微信小程序仿手机QQ应用程序

Torr上传时间:2017-1-11 12:20
# SmallAppForQQ ##音乐信息使用的第三方接口,由于是免费的,限制每秒请求2次,所以可能会出现音乐加载失败问题。 创建微信小程序(微信应用号),后续开发仿QQ应用程序 实现微信小程序(微信应用号)QQ  进度更新: !(https://github.com/xiehui999/SmallAppForQQ/raw/master/images/demo/qq.png) !(https://github.com/xiehui999/SmallAppForQQ/raw/master/images/demo/contact.png) !(https://github.com/xiehui999/SmallAppForQQ/raw/master/images/demo/dynamic.png) !(https://github.com/xiehui999/SmallAppForQQ/raw/master/images/demo/music.png) 2016/09/25 00:37  Add images,Realization funnction QQ tab. 2016/09/25 ...

JDJellyButton

Torr上传时间:2017-1-3 10:32
# JDJellyButton (https://github.com/jamesdouble/JDJellyButton) *** #Introduction Jelly Button是一个高度定制的导航按钮。 您可以管理自己的按钮组。 当按钮被实现代理点击时,你可以收到通知。 !(https://github.com/jamesdouble/JDJellyButton/raw/master/Readme_img/JDJellyButtonDemo.gif?raw=true) *** ##Switch Button Group To Switch Button Group, you just need to hold on Mainbutton for 1.5 second. !(https://github.com/jamesdouble/JDJellyButton/raw/master/Readme_img/change_group.gif?raw=true) #Usage To add JellyButton to your view, you need to designate the attached view and the Main button ...

一个针对iOS模块化开发的解决方案

tab-ba上传时间:2016-12-16 09:01
jiaModuleDemo项目是为了解决关于项目中如何进行模块化开发而编写的实例,包含如何进行路由式、本地模块间交互的实现;目前还是在页面层级进行抽离,对于项目中各个模块共有的基础功能也进行提取,可以结合私有Pods进行管理; 最新更新关于支持个推IOS10的兼容; 因为内容比较多已开源:https://github.com/wujunyang/jiaModuleDemo # jiaModuleDemo jiaModuleDemo项目是为了解决关于项目中如何进行模块化开发而编写的实例,包含如何进行路由式、本地模块间交互的实现;目前还是在页面层级进行抽离,对于项目中各个模块共有的基础功能也进行提取,可以结合私有Pods进行管理; #项目中存在的问题 ```obj-c 问题一:页面耦合严重 ``` !(http ...

SwifterSwift

Torr上传时间:2016-12-12 12:16
(https://github.com/omaralbeik/SwifterSwift) !(https://github.com/omaralbeik/SwifterSwift/raw/master/logo.png?raw=true) A handy collection of **more than 365 native Swift 3 extensions** to boost your productivity. 一个方便的集合超过365本地Swift 3扩展,以提高您的生产力。 ## (https://github.com/omaralbeik/SwifterSwift/wiki/whats-new#v13) v1.3 adds **more than 90 new extensions** making it the widest extensions library available online for Swift 3 with extensions for more than **36 type**. This is the biggest update since library launch! we're so excited 1.3添加了超过90个新扩展,使其成为在 ...

1234下一页

编辑推荐

关闭

每日头条

iOS 开发书籍 PDF
新推出板块,iOS 书籍PDF 收集下载,持续更新,赶快来一起学习提高吧~

查看 »

Powered by Discuz! X3.2   © 2001-2013 Comsenz Inc. |广东互联网违法和不良信息举报中心|中国互联网举报中心|Github|申请友链|Code4App ( 粤ICP备15117877号-1 )|